Home-country (India) or other popular study destinations (UK/USA/Canada): -


1. Home-country (India): Many renowned universities offers MBA, however students need to clear
difficult and time consuming entrance exams like CAT, MAT, XAT, CMAT, SNAP, IIFT, ATMA, etc.
2. Education system is more theory focussed and lack of practical knowledge in colleges.
3. Follows out-dated curriculum and is revised in late intervals.
4. Method of assessment is mostly examinations rather than projects, assignments, case studies,
etc.
5. Less focus or no focus on developing individual personality, building confidence, improving
communication skills, building networks and developing cross cultural skills.
6. No focus on self-study and research.
7. Private b-schools, institutes and colleges demands high tuition fee (even more than Australia).
8. Reservation system is a major drawback.
9. USA: - Requires GMAT and TOEFL making it a difficult and time consuming process. Currency
exchange rate is high and so is the living cost, tuition fee and other expenses. Must have
completed at least 4 years of education (graduation or diploma). Some universities also require
work-experience in related field.
10. UK: - Generally offers 1 year MBA course which isn’t acceptable with context to employment
opportunities in India. Currency exchange rate is high and so is the living cost, tuition fee and
other expenses. Work-experience is sometimes mandatory for admission in MBA course.
Extremely cold winters. No PSW opportunity.
11. Canada: - Climatic conditions are difficult to adapt. Extremely cold for most of the time of the
year. Need to clear GMAT. 16 years of education is required. Sometimes work experience is
required.

The Master of Business Administration provides specialist professionals from any discipline with the
breadth of perspective that is essential to succeed in a general management role. It extends the
theoretical framework graduates acquired in their undergraduate studies and overlays this with a core
curriculum of Strategy, Marketing, Finance, and Organisational Behaviour. The curriculum is delivered in a
context of ethical behaviour, social responsibility, and sustainability as detailed in the United Nations
PRME (Principles for Responsible Management Education) initiative. Working both in groups and
individually students integrate theory with practice, and through a process of analysis, discussion, and
reflection equip themselves with the knowledge and skills to capably and confidently undertake senior
general management roles.

Visa Conditions: -
 I should maintain 80% attendance
 I should clear 50% subjects in each term
 I have to maintain my Health Insurance on the regular basis until my visa expires
 I cannot change my Educational Provider before 6 Months
 I am allowed to work 40 hours per fortnight during study time & can work full time during
semester breaks
 If I change my residential address then I need to inform at the university either DIBP within 7
Days
 I must maintain 50% Pass grade through study program.
